Wrestling Open RI
5/12/25 Cranston, RI
Spotlight Match: Rain Conway vs Jermaine Marbury (w/ Benny the Basketball)
Rain has been Open’s punching bag for several weeks and the emotional bruises are showing. He hates this crowd and they hate him back. Marbury with his normal high energy offense but Rain drags him down to his level, slowly grinding the basketball man down. Marbury fires back up, hits the Kobe and a juke cutter puts the crabby BIOpro kid down. Again, this is type of scenario where Rain shines.
Match 1: Miracle Ones (Dustin Waller, Kylon King & Ichiban) vs Bryce Donovan, Vinny Scalise & Jariel Rivera
The Wrestling Open champ is here with his squad to face the reunited Miracle Ones (with number one contender Ichiban). Scalise might start the match strong against Ichi but an errant tag out to Rivera shows who the weak link in this trio truly is. Bryce is VERY dismayed as Jariel just keeps getting triple teamed…but he doesn’t give up at least? Dustin finally eats a cheap shot and gets put on the receiving end of Bryce’s beatdown. Hot tag to Ichi who destroys Rivera and Vinny while Bryce recovers on the outside. Ichiban has Rivera set for an Ichi Bankai but Bryce pulls his legs! Miracle Gen with the Powerplex on Scalise! Bryce serving up chokeslams! Vinny with a lungblower on Ichi for two! Crowd fired wayyyyyy up for this! Bryce offers the pin up to Rivera to prove he can get the job done….Rivera immediately gets rolled up for the three before Bryce can even turn around on the apron! Bryce is FURIOUS. This match was awesome.
Match 2: Julius Draeger vs Brando Lee
No one likes the “Bully of BIOPro” or as I like to call him, Temu-thy Thatcher. Of course he tries to bully the crowd favorite Lee but is getting tossed and dragged in the early going. He finally hits an impactful rolling powerslam and just starts laying in the stuff beating. Draeger’s upside here is in how impactful he can make some of these slams and strikes feel. Brando repeatedly tries to escape but Draeger blasts him back down. Draeger finally eats a buckle, setting up a rolling DVD and Lee comes off the top for the three!
Match 3: Nick Batee vs Bobby Orlando
Since the crowd didn’t see him Sunday, Bobby gets a “Happy Mother’s Day” chant! Batee does NOT like this. Nick is…voguing? Orlando grabs Batee’s megaphone and commentates his beatdown of Nick. It’s delightful. Bobby punks out Nick and gives him a dope slap in the head. Nick fired up and tries repeatedly to put our Mom away, even hitting a modified People’s Elbow. Bobby gutted on the top rope and a running boot almost puts him away. Bobby with a boot and an AA almost gets the job done! Nick tries a suplex but Orlando backslides him for the three!
Nick immediately attacks after the bell and the crowd calls him out for this temper tantrum. Batee looks to crack Bobby with the megaphone but Jermaine Marbury slides in to make the save for our mom! Marbury tells to go find that Gym Rat Gal and be here in two weeks on Memorial Day for a showdown with him and Bobby! Let’s gooooo!
Match 4: Brick City (Victor Chase & Julio Cruz) vs Moist Boys (DJ Powers & Georgio Lawrence)
Big Rizz and Julio are making their presence felt early. Of course, DJ and Lawrence with a cheap shot and starts to overwhelm Chase. No one likes this. Cruz finally tags in a tosses everyone. Great brain buster to Lawrence. Powers and Chase get into the brawl and Ref Gina loses control of the match. Ring the bell, this becomes a no contest!
TJ Crawford is being interviewed by Rich Palladino, talking about how nothing was solved by the tag battle. Junie Underwood slides in and says he’s not leaving until someone gives him a match. TJ is HAPPY to oblige him.
Match 5: TJ Crawford vs Junie Underwood
Crawford isn’t even in wrestling gear. Him and Underwood scramble fast but he quickly catches Junie with a silver bullet in barely a minute and gets the easy three. This was legal Murder.
Match 6: Paris Van Dale vs Liviyah (Lumberjack Match)
No count outs tonight! It is definitely a VERY babyface-centric lumberjack set tonight. The crowd LOVES Liviyah. Paris sent to the floor quickly and the lumberjacks don’t throw her back in so much as shame her into going back in herself. Liv sent out herself and the lumberjack help her back in there but Paris just swarms her on the roll in. Paris keeps kicking Liviyah back to the floor. She finally wraps up a sleeper on the top rope but Liv throws her down! Paris hits the short ddt but Liv kicks out! Paris tries to sent her to the floor again but Liviyah launches her self back in with a spear! The crowd is hot for this one but you have all the lumberjacks slapping the ring and firing everyone up! Liviyah hitting shoulder blocks and clotheslines! Paris almost scores the three with a roll up reversal of the show stopper but Liviyah finally hits that finish for the three!
Match 7: Marcus Mather vs Timothy Thatcher (non-title match)
A non-title match? That sure seems…odd to me. Thatcher looks pretty intense (more than usual) and definitely ANNOYED this isn’t for the gold. The cruel Thatcher of old is here clearly, stopping Marcus in his tracks and enjoying inflicting pain on the Young Prodigy as he twists him up. If he can’t win the belt, he will at least prove that he belongs in contention for it. Mathers does manage to reverse some of this grappling but Thatcher is quick to take control back. Timmy Murderface in full effect. Marcus starting to rally, the crowd fully behind him (even if I am not, sorry I can’t boo Thatcher). Thatcher keeps coming, Marcus turns him back several times trying to toss him from the top…he finally slaps Tim to the floor and hits a 450 for a clean as a whistle pin. I enjoyed this a lot but this SHOULD have been a title match.
Main Event: Swipe Right (Brad Baylor & Ricky Smokes)(c) vs Shooter Boys (Aaron Ortiz & Anthony Vecchio) (for the Wrestling Open Tag Team Championships)
What an opportunity for the young Shooter Boys to put a real stamp on their rise at Wrestling Open RI! Shooter Boys definitely shock the champs early force them to retreat to the floor and strategize. Swipe Right is definitely confident, rightfully so…but you should never look past the challengers in your face and that is clearly blowing up in their faces. The first five of this contest is ALL SHOOTER BOYS. The crowd is loving this. Brad tries to distract the ref and even THAT doesn’t go right for the champs. They brawl to the floor, Vecchio gets taken out and Ortiz is planted throat first into the top rope. The tide has turned quickly. Vecchio back to the apron and reaching hard for that tag. Swipe Right are finally with the program and working Ortiz over but they can’t get the job DONE. A German gets Aaron free to make the tag! Double German from Vecchio!!! Big belly to belly toss to Smokes for two! This is a HOT match! Baylor tries to interfere but Ortiz cactus clotheslines him out! Smokes survives long enough for Baylor to recover, tossing Vecchio off the top to the floor. A swing neckbreaker version of a magic killer can’t finish Ortiz! Swipe Right get double crotched on the top rope!!!! Stereo high crossbodies for two!!! Tandem blockbuster suplex to Smokes, they should have this but Baylor distracts the ref. Out of nowhere, Vinny Scalise slides in with the Wrestling Open title belt, blasts Vecchio while Ref Scott is distracted and Ricky gets the three. Fantastic match! The Shooter Boys absolutely showed out in this one.
Bryce Donovan and Jariel Rivera hit the ring to congrats the champs. Vinny says the Shooter Boys got in their business a couple of weeks ago so they are going to get into THEIR business. Bryce goes for the attack but the Miracle Ones run down to make the save! This sure is looking like two very angry teams of five staring each other down…But we’re nowhere NEAR Thanksgiving! Ichiban stakes his claim as potentially the next Wrestling Open Champion when they face each other in two weeks as Bryce watches from the doorway.
